Evaluate 4m(3m-2) when m=-3.3

Mathematics
1 answer:
Bad White [126]3 years ago
3 0
F(m)=4m(3m-2)
f(m)=12(m^2)-8m
f(-3.3)=12(-3.3^2)-8(-3.3)
f(-3.3)=12(10.89)-(-26.4)
f(-3.3)=130.68+26.4
f(-3.3)=157.08
